Wildlife Calendar (Northern Serengeti)

  1. Jan–Mar: Big cats, calving season, excellent predator action.

  2. Apr–May: Green season; lush landscapes, migratory birds, fewer vehicles.

  3. Jun: Resident wildlife, clear skies, early herds arriving.

  4. Jul–Oct: Great Migration river crossings the most dramatic spectacle.

  5. Nov–Dec: Herds head south, but excellent resident wildlife remains.
